Here's what I do.. and I live in a very dry state and got more than an ounce form outside... Get yourself one of them misting hose setups from the garden store or hardware store... Just hook it up to the hose... Hang it 6-7 feet above the ground and run it like three to four time a day and you wont be disappointed... The shrooms stay small and close to the ground.. but if you keep the top soil moist... You should get more next time and they are usually meaty.
